The medical community was rocked by the United States Supreme Court’s (SCOTUS) decision in Students for Fair Admissions (SFFA), Inc. v. President and Fellows of Harvard College and SFFA v. University of North Carolina, et al. The ruling essentially banned race in consideration for admitting students to colleges and universities.

The annual suicide rate of physicians over the past few decades has amounted to about 400 highly trained and competent American physicians per year and is now increasing. That wipes out about one large medical school four-year class each year in our nation.
